Leonard Cohen: Behind the Iron Curtain

The film delves into the profound connection between the artist Leonard Cohen and Warsaw, showcasing his lesser-known journey to fame in Poland. It unveils unreleased archival footage from American television, showcasing how Leonard Cohen's music played a pivotal role in Poland during the 70s and 80s, intertwined with the opposition movement against an authoritarian regime.
